快捷键
面板查询
- ctrl + insert + (fn)–> 构造器,get,set方法等
- ctrl+alt +s –>settings面板
- ctrl +shift +F/R —>全局查找,全局修改(文本)
- ctrl+f/r—>当前文件查找(文本)
- ctrl+shift +n 文件查找面板
- alt+insert +(fn) 快速生成面板
- ctrl+shift +a —>find action(这个是最重要的,因为其他快捷键都可以直接通过这个找出来,只要你记得英文)
代码快捷键
- ctrl+<–/–> —>上一个上一个/下一个单词
- shift+<-/-> —–>部分选中(可以通过按ctrl+w进行快速选中)
- ctrl+shift+enter —>自动完成(可以帮你直接补全分号)
- alt+enter —–>智能提示(帮你写个本地变量)
- ctrl+alt+l —->格式化daima
- ctrl+alt+shift+j —>列操作
- shift+f6 —->重命名
- ctrl+w —>选中单词
- esc可以退出类操作状态
- ctrl+shift+f6 +fn —>相关代码替换(针对的变量,不是前面的那个文本,前面的修改范围更大) 英文 rename
代码快速定位
- ctrl+shift+e ———->最近访问的文件列表
- ctrl+shift+1-9 ———–>创建书签(有效的只能是自己工程中的)
- shift + F11+(fn) ———–>查看书签
- ctrl + 1-9 —————>快速切换书签(经常和创建书签连用,进行代码的快速跳转阅读)
- alt+<–/–> ——————–>切换书签
- ctrl+g ——————> 快速跳行
- ctrl+鼠标 —->形成类或方法的超链接
- ctrl+e基本可以和上面的组合使用,进行java文件的来回跳转
- f11 +(fn)—>删除书签
模板方法
- psvm ———>public static void main()
- sout ———–> System.out.println()
- psfs —————>public static final String
- fori ——————->for循环
- itli —————>List迭代
运行
shift +f9 +(fn) ————>调试
shift +f10 +(fn) ————>运行
f8+(fn)—————>单步运行
f9+(fn) ——————–>恢复运行到下一个断点
shift + ctrl +f8 ———–>查看所有断点